How Yukti Handles This
Statement lines match against rules you define
Bank statements import as a file (OFX, CSV, QIF) or through a live bank feed, and Yukti's reconciliation models match each line to an open invoice, bill, or journal entry using rules you define: exact amount, partial amount within tolerance, reference number, or a combination. A matched line reconciles itself; an unmatched one sits in a queue with the closest candidate matches suggested.
Reconciliation models are reusable across statements
Once you've set up a rule for how your payment processor's payout deposits work, gross sale minus fees, batched daily, every future payout from that processor matches the same way without reconfiguration.
Timing differences are separated from real discrepancies
An outstanding check that hasn't cleared, a deposit in transit, or a bank fee the books haven't recorded are why a book balance and a bank statement balance rarely match on the same day even when both sides are correct. Yukti's reconciliation view separates these out explicitly, so the person closing the books sees which gaps are timing differences and which are genuine discrepancies.
Matching rules scope to account and payment method
An exact amount and reference match handles routine invoice payments, a partial match within tolerance catches a short payment, and an aggregated match handles a single deposit representing several smaller payments settled together. Each rule is scoped to the bank account or payment method it applies to, so a rule tuned for card-processor payouts doesn't misfire on a wire transfer.
Where This Connects to the Rest of Your Books
Reconciliation checks AR and AP against reality
It confirms Accounts Receivable by matching an actual customer payment to the open invoice it settles, keeping the AR aging report honest. It confirms Accounts Payable the same way, matching an outgoing payment to the vendor bill and payment run that generated it, and every match posts back to the general ledger as final proof.
Reusable rules keep the exception queue genuinely small
Once a rule exists for how a payment processor's payouts work, every future payout matches automatically without reconfiguration. That leaves the exception queue for what it should contain: transactions that don't fit an existing pattern, a much smaller list for a controller to review than every line on the statement.

Common Questions
What's the difference between a bank feed and importing a statement file, and does Yukti support both?
A bank feed pulls transactions automatically on a schedule through your bank's connection, while a statement import means downloading a file (OFX, CSV, or QIF) from your bank and uploading it manually. Yukti supports both, so a business without a live feed for their bank still reconciles the same way, just with a manual import step instead of an automatic pull.
How does Yukti handle an outstanding check that hasn't cleared yet when we're trying to close the period?
An outstanding check stays visible in the reconciliation view as a known, already-recorded item that simply hasn't hit the bank statement yet, so it doesn't block a period close. The reconciliation report shows it explicitly as a timing difference rather than an unexplained gap between your book balance and the bank statement balance.
Can one bank deposit that bundles several customer payments be matched against multiple invoices at once?
Yes. An aggregated matching rule handles a single deposit line that represents several smaller payments settled together, splitting it against each open invoice it actually pays, which is the common case with payment processor payouts and batch customer remittances.
What happens to a transaction that doesn't match anything, does it block the reconciliation from closing?
It doesn't post to the ledger on its own. Unmatched lines sit in a queue with the closest candidate matches suggested, and someone has to confirm or manually code them before that specific line reconciles, but that queue is scoped to genuine exceptions since routine transactions match automatically.
Do we have to rebuild our reconciliation rules every month?
No. Reconciliation models are reusable and persist once configured, so a rule built for how your payroll provider's debits work, or how a specific payment processor batches payouts, keeps applying to every future statement without reconfiguration.
